Geany is a powerful, stable and lightweight programmer's text editor that provides tons of useful features without bogging down your workflow. It runs on Linux, Windows and macOS, is translated into over 40 languages, and has built-in support for more than 50 programming languages.

BRiCSS is a low-level CSS library generator that is simple and customizable. It allows users to create a tailored CSS file library based on a JSON file. BRiCSS is designed to be a simple CSS abstraction using abbreviations of CSS class names and attributes. It is intended to be integrated into a design system.
